titleOfInvention Coating material
abstract PURPOSE:To obtain a coating material which can give a cured film excellent in scratch resistance, weathering resistance, adhesion to a base and transparency, comprising an allyl carbonate compound having at least three allyl carbonate groups in the molecule and a specified structure. CONSTITUTION:100pts.wt. allyl carbonate compound of formula I [wherein R is H, a (substituted)alkyl, a (substituted)aryl, a (substituted)alkoxy, a halogen, or NO2OH, R' is a group of formula II or III (wherein R'' and R''' are each H or an alkyl, m>=0, and l>=1) and n is 3 or 4] or formula IV (wherein R<1-6> are each a halogen, OH or an allyl carbonate group, and at least three of them are allyl carbonate groups, and k>=1) is blended, if necessary, with 0.5-50pts.wt. monomer or oligomer copolymerizable therewith (e.g., a monomer or oligomer of 2-hydroxyethyl methacrylate), a photopolymerization initiator, a photosensitizer and 0.1-20pts.wt. radical polymerization initiator.
